The Akrich is wonderfully located on a 700 metre high hill, some 20 minutes from Marrakech by the Atlas Mountains and on the outskirts of a Berber village of the same name.
It’s a special little place where socialising with guests and the lovely owner Doris is part of the philosophy of a stay here.
This starts off right at the beginning as Doris picks up guests personally at the airport. Thankfully there are only five accommodations at the Akrich, so she doesn’t have to go back and forth that often.
Once you get there other regulars to welcome you include 16 goats, 3 donkeys 2 dogs and 2 cats – all very friendly, of course. It becomes immediately apparent that this is a special little place. Not in the luxurious or plush sense, of course, after all, the house and its accommodations were hand built out of clay, there is no air conditioning or swimming pool, but special in the sense that this unassuming rural accommodation is a place to socialize and enjoy the nature of Morocco’s countryside.
Those thick clay walls keep the heat away in summer and cold at bay in winter (though just to make sure there is wood stove heating which adds an extra cosy touch) and rooms are actually larger than expected though simply furnished in a contemporary Moroccan style with bright colours, terracotta floors and cream-white linens.
A highlight here is the 3 hectare farm and its four legged inhabitants, but there’s also a herb and vegetable garden with an abundance of sun ripened fruit and vegetables, including but not limited to, tomatoes, beans, lemons, rocket, pumpkins… etc.
Just as well because Doris makes the most of these raw materials at meal times, which in keeping with the philosophy of the Akrich is an important part of the stay here. In fact, as Doris herself says, the kitchen forms an important part of the social heart of the Akrich.
Despite this rural setting, the Medina of Marrakech is less than 30 minutes away.
